WebChamfer Distance for pyTorch. This is an implementation of the Chamfer Distance as a module for pyTorch. It is written as a custom C++/CUDA extension. As it is using pyTorch's JIT compilation, there are no additional prerequisite steps that have to be taken. Chamfer distance measures the distance between two point sets, usually 3D … WebAug 8, 2024 · The loss function is Chamfer’s distance, taken from a Github chamfer_distance library. How it’s computed is that for two point clouds Sx Sy, (say, each of shape n, 1, 3), for each point in Sx find the minimal L2 distance to any point in Sy, summing this over points in Sx (this is how d1 is calculated in my code above).
